TOG: Space Siege Review

TOG:

"Overall, despite its flaws, Space Siege was a reasonably enjoyable (if generic) experience. There are three slightly different endings, but apart from those the game doesn't really offer you much more on multiple play-throughs. Because the game is fairly linear and can be finished in around 10 hours, I'd wait until it drops to a bargain bin price to check it out." (PC, Space Siege) 2.5/5
